Class UserSearch

  • All Implemented Interfaces:
    ExtensionPoint

    @Extension
    public class UserSearch
    extends io.jenkins.blueocean.rest.OmniSearch<io.jenkins.blueocean.rest.model.BlueUser>
    Author:
    Vivek Pandey
    • Constructor Detail

      • UserSearch

        public UserSearch()
    • Method Detail

      • getType

        public String getType()
        Specified by:
        getType in class io.jenkins.blueocean.rest.OmniSearch<io.jenkins.blueocean.rest.model.BlueUser>
      • search

        public io.jenkins.blueocean.rest.pageable.Pageable<io.jenkins.blueocean.rest.model.BlueUser> search​(io.jenkins.blueocean.rest.Query q)
        Specified by:
        search in class io.jenkins.blueocean.rest.OmniSearch<io.jenkins.blueocean.rest.model.BlueUser>
      • getOrganization

        public io.jenkins.blueocean.rest.model.BlueOrganization getOrganization​(io.jenkins.blueocean.rest.Query q)
        Obtains the organization from the query. It will return an error if the parameter is absent or the organization could not be found.
        Parameters:
        q - the query parameter
        Returns:
        the organization if found